Local Moving Cost in Cincinnati by Home Size — 2026
| Home Size | Total Cost | Est. Hours | Crew |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io / 1-bedroom | $850 | 3–5 hrs | 2 movers |
| 2-bedroom home | $1,350 | 4–7 hrs | 2–3 movers |
| 3-bedroom home | $2,150 | 6–9 hrs | 3 movers |
| 4-bedroom home | $3,100 | 8–12 hrs | 3–4 movers |
2026 Cincinnati local move estimates. Full-service (includes packing). Prices are 4% below the US average due to Cincinnati's labor market.

What is the cheapest way to move in Cincinnati?
Most affordable moving options in Cincinnati: (1) Rent a truck yourself ($80–$135/day) and do all labor. (2) Hire labor-only movers ($80–$110/hr) and rent the truck. (3) Use a portable storage container ($400–$900) for flexibility. (4) Full-service movers are priciest but handle everything. Moving on a weekday or mid-month typically saves 15–25% in Cincinnati vs. weekend/end-of-month peak demand.
How do I find reputable movers in Cincinnati?
To find reliable movers in Cincinnati: check the FMCSA (for interstate moves) for USDOT license verification; verify OH mover licensing; read Google and Yelp reviews; get written binding or not-to-exceed estimates (not just hourly quotes); verify insurance (COI with $100,000+ cargo coverage); and never pay more than 20–25% upfront. What is the best time to move in Cincinnati?
The cheapest time to move in Cincinnati is October through April (off-peak), weekdays (Monday–Thursday), and mid-month (avoid the 1st and last few days when leases turn over). Summer (June–August) and weekends are peak demand — expect 15–25% higher prices and limited availability. Book at least 4–6 weeks ahead for summer moves in Cincinnati; 1–2 weeks is usually sufficient for off-peak moves.
How much does long-distance moving from Cincinnati cost?
Long-distance moving from Cincinnati (500+ miles) typically costs $3,000–$8,000 for a 2-bedroom home, depending on distance and weight. Cross-country (2,000+ miles) runs $5,000–$12,000+. Long-distance moves are priced by weight (lbs) and mileage — get a binding estimate. Portable containers (PODS, SMARTBOX) cost $1,500–$4,000 for cross-country moves and offer more flexibility. Interstate moves require FMCSA-licensed carriers.
